MBS Professor Joshua Gans participates in a panel discussing the Federal Government’s Broadband Plan. The panel examines the initial failed private tender process for the broadband network, outlining the alternative public/private partnership that has been established in its place. They discuss the potential for private investment in the scheme and alternatives to fixed-line broadband are discussed. [Read Full Text]
